Car/Auto Auctions have been around for years and dealers get a lot of stock from auctions.
But for the average person buying a car from an auction is not so simple.
Yes, you can get a cheaper car, but the reason it is cheaper is that you are not getting
all the guarantees. Basically, you bid on it. You own it.
If you are a conservative person without much experience in motor vehicles, I would
recommend that you do not just go out and buy a car from an auction.
However, if you have a mechanical eye, good observation and are willing to familiarize
yourself with the process, then it can be a good way to pick up a bargain.
If you don't like the car you can usually sell it again and get your money back, even with
a profit.
